The spaceship Enterprise 1 is moving directly away from earth at a velocity that an earth-based observer measures to be +0.60c. A sister ship, Enterprise 2, is ahead of Enterprise 1 and is also moving directly away from earth along the same line. The veolcity of Enterprise 2 relative to Enterprise 1 is +0.37c.
